As previously discussed, acute calf strains most often involve tears along the anterior surface of the medial gastrocnemius muscle, with a resulting adjacent intermuscular hematoma. Tears of the posterior surface of the soleus can also account for hemorrhage at the same location.

Webb16 feb. 2024 · All calf strains will result in pain, tenderness, and possible swelling and bruising in the calf muscles, with difficulty and weakness actively contracting the muscle to point the toes down, and pain with passive stretching. In severe strains, a palpable mass may be present. Pain is typically immediate with gastrocnemius strains, while soleus ... The Plantaris muscle is a small muscle with a short belly and long slender tendon that is located at the posterior compartment of the leg and along with the Gastrocnemius and Soleus muscles, forms the Triceps Surae. The long, thin tendon of plantaris is nicknamed the freshman's nerve, as it is often mistaken for a nerve by first ...
